My Buying Guides on 2006 Chrysler 300 Headlights
When I started looking for 2006 Chrysler 300 headlights, I quickly realized that not all headlights are the same. Some are made for direct replacement, while others are designed more for style upgrades or improved visibility. If you are like me and want the right fit without wasting time or money, here is the buying guide I would follow.
1. I Check the Exact Headlight Type
The first thing I look at is whether my 2006 Chrysler 300 uses halogen or HID/Xenon headlights. This matters because the wrong type will not work properly, even if it looks similar. I always verify the original setup before buying anything.
2. I Make Sure It Fits My Trim Level
My Chrysler 300 trim can affect headlight compatibility. Some trims may have different wiring, bulb sizes, or housing styles. I always compare the product listing with my exact model and trim so I do not end up with a part that needs extra modification.
3. I Look at OEM vs Aftermarket Options
When I shop, I usually choose between OEM and aftermarket headlights:
- OEM headlights: I trust these for factory-like fit and performance.
- Aftermarket headlights: I consider these if I want a lower price or a custom look.
If I want the easiest installation, I usually lean toward OEM or OEM-style replacements.
4. I Check the Lens and Housing Quality
I pay attention to the lens material and housing construction. A clear, durable lens helps with visibility and lasts longer. I also prefer housings that resist moisture and fogging, because cheap units can start looking cloudy fast.
5. I Compare Light Output and Beam Pattern
Good headlights are not just about brightness. I want a beam pattern that lights the road well without blinding other drivers. I read reviews and product details to see if the headlights provide focused, even illumination.
6. I Confirm Bulb Compatibility
Before I buy, I always check which bulb size the headlights require. Some assemblies come with bulbs, while others do not. Knowing this ahead of time helps me avoid extra purchases and installation delays.
7. I Think About Installation Difficulty
I like headlights that are easy to install, especially if I plan to do the job myself. Some units are plug-and-play, while others may require wiring changes or professional help. If I want a simple replacement, I look for direct-fit assemblies.
8. I Review Weather Resistance
Since headlights are exposed to rain, heat, and road debris, I look for sealed units with good weather protection. I do not want moisture getting inside the housing, because that can shorten the life of the headlights.
9. I Consider Style and Appearance
If I want to upgrade the look of my Chrysler 300, I compare headlight styles such as clear lens, chrome housing, black housing, or projector designs. I make sure the style still matches the overall look I want for my car.
10. I Read Customer Reviews Carefully
I always check reviews before buying. I look for comments about fitment, brightness, build quality, and how long the headlights last. Real user feedback helps me avoid products that look good online but perform poorly in real life.
11. I Compare Price and Warranty
I do not always go for the cheapest option. Instead, I compare price with warranty coverage and product quality. A good warranty gives me peace of mind in case the headlights arrive damaged or fail early.
